What Is Conservatorship in Texas?

In Texas, “custody” is legally referred to as conservatorship. A parent with legal rights and responsibilities is called a conservator. There are two main types of conservators:

  • Managing Conservator – Responsible for major decisions affecting the child.
  • Possessory Conservator – Has visitation rights but may not share decision-making authority.

These roles can be further divided into:

  • Joint Managing Conservatorship – Shared parental duties and rights.
  • Sole Managing Conservatorship – One parent is granted primary authority, typically due to safety or stability concerns.

How Texas Courts Determine the Child’s Best Interests

When deciding custody, judges consider a number of factors, such as:

  • The relationship between each parent and the child at the moment
  • The child’s physical and emotional needs
  • Each parent’s capacity to provide a secure home
  • The readiness of each parent to foster a positive co-parenting dynamic
  • Any past incidents of abuse or neglect in the family

The Advantages of Mediation in Cases Concerning Custody

Instead of depending only on court orders, Texas courts encourage parents to collaborate when drafting custody agreements through mediation. Through mediation, parents can maintain greater control over their parenting strategies, foster cooperation, and lessen emotional stress.
